Baby Blues Connection
Community Resource
About this resource
This initiative delivers mental health assistance to parents and birthing individuals facing perinatal mood and anxiety disorders by providing connection, information, and resources. Available services include 24-hour phone support, peer support groups both online and in-person, and assistance for family members who wish to help someone dealing with postpartum depression or anxiety. Resource packets can be sent via email or postal service at no charge.
Intake Procedure: For details, call or check the website. The website also lists support group meeting times and locations.
Fees: There are no fees.
Who can use this
- Parents experiencing perinatal mood disorders and their family members are eligible for support.
